Picket fences have been around for centuries and are known for their versatility, aesthetics, and affordability. In addition to beautifying the environment, wood fences offer children security, privacy, and containment. In contrast, they are less durable and require some maintenance. Wood fences usually have a limited lifespan, especially in wet climate regions, since they are prone to rot, crack, warp, or pest damage. Despite these shortcomings, woods have gained popularity for their aesthetics, and if installed properly, can last for decades.

Split rail fencing is a durable, reliable, and affordable fence that can cover several acres. Those who own a large property with hundreds of acres often choose barbed wire instead, and if you have cattle or horses on your land, we also have other options available to you.
The split rail fence has been used on farms and ranches since colonial times. These fences are extremely popular because of their simplicity as well as their affordability. As you can see in the photo, split rail fences typically use sturdy posts with two supporting beams between each pair. For additional protection against critters such as rabbits and possums, many homeowners choose to reinforce them with chicken wire. Properly installed split rail fences do not suffer from wood rot, in part because of the thick posts used in installation, which allow them to last several decades. Furthermore, the simple design is ideal for fence repairs and replacements, since broken pieces can be removed easily without disrupting the rest of the fence.
